In this week’s MB Fund podcast, Damien Klassen examines the investment fallout from a potentially historic El Niño — from droughts, floods and crop disruptions to rising food prices and renewed inflationary pressure. With El Niño strengthening and forecasts pointing to a potentially severe event, we explore which markets and sectors could be hit hardest, where opportunities may emerge, and how investors should prepare for the weather shock ahead.
